[Breaking News]Brewer Asahi cyberattack

TOKYO, Japan, Nov. 27 Kyodo - Asahi Group Holdings Ltd. President Atsushi Katsuki bows in apology during a press conference in Tokyo on Nov. 27, 2025, following a cyberattack in late September in which personal information was leaked. The Japanese beverage giant said an investigation has found that personal information linked to around 2 million people may have been leaked in a cyberattack that hit its domestic servers. (Kyodo)

Maintenance Performance On Aircraft - China

Maintenance Performance On Aircraft - China

Staff members of the Grand China Aviation Maintenance Co., Ltd. under the HNA Technic perform maintenance on an aircraft at the Hainan Free Trade Port (FTP) One-Stop Aircraft Maintenance Base in Haikou, south China's Hainan Province, on Nov. 21, 2025. The Hainan Free Trade Port (FTP) One-Stop Aircraft Maintenance Base, which started operation in 2022, has performed maintenance service on more than 2,400 aircraft, completed full-body painting for over 280 aircraft, and repaired about 60,000 aircraft components as of the end of October this year. The maintenance base has drawn global clients like Qatar Airways, Royal Air Philippines and Iberia. Under the Hainan FTP's favorable regulations, aircraft entering the region for maintenance are exempt from paying security deposits, and parts imported for repair benefit from a bonded status. The policy support is expected to be amplified following the FTP's official launch of island-wide independent customs operations on Dec. 18. Photo by Zhang Liyun/Xinhua/ABACAPRESS.

C919 Aircraft Arrives Ahead 2025 Dubai Airshow - Dubai

C919 Aircraft Arrives Ahead 2025 Dubai Airshow - Dubai

Crew members of a China Southern Airlines C919 aircraft pose for a group photo with the plane at Al Maktoum International Airport in Dubai, the United Arab Emirates (UAE), Nov. 14, 2025. The aircraft arrived at Al Maktoum International Airport in Dubai early on Friday for its debut at the 2025 Dubai Airshow, according to the airline. The plane, developed by Commercial Aircraft Corporation of China, Ltd. (COMAC), landed at the airport at 1:15 a.m. local time on Friday (2115 GMT Thursday), ahead of the airshow scheduled from Nov. 17 to 21. The aircraft will be showcased for the first time in the Middle East at the event, one of the world's largest aviation exhibitions.
